No addressor included in the correspondence received from "Home Warranty Division." Correspondence had sense of legitimacy and its temnplate looked similar to those of legal proceedings filed in court. The correspondence included words "Private & Confidential", "Classidfioed for Privacy", "Final Notice" as well as a sense of urgency to contact the company to avoid losing some sort of warranty, which would leave you responsible to pay for highest costs of repair. Signed by Wage Grant, Program Director.

Mailed to an older adult's residence (older than 65) in Fort Lauderdale, FL. No sender address was provided. Letter states it is from Home Warranty Division. Signed "Wade Grant Program Director 1-888-404-4504". States "Lender info: CLASSIFIED FOR PRIVACY" and "Please call immediately as this will be our final attempt to notify you about activating your Home Warranty. Failure to call and prevent a potential lapse in coverage could result in you being liable for all costs associated with any home repairs."

Potential elder abuse/fraud.

Received a letter in the mail that appeared to be from our home lender with a warning that our home warranty was not up to date and would expire in a few days. I phoned the number 877-671-1027. The operator answered and said his name was Brandon and asked for the Customer ID on my letter, which I provided. He noted that by the end of the call I would have the right to accept or decline. He asked me how everything in my home was working, HVAC, washer/dryer, electrical system. At this point I began to realize I was not talking to my lender but a third party. I explicitly clarified this by asking if this was a service I was currently subscribed to (I wasn't sure, sorry to say), and he said no, but if I accepted the warranty service it would cover everything in my home through June 22, 2027. This is when I realized it was a scam attempt. After a moment I politely said, "I'm going to go ahead and decline this service today, but thanks for your time." He tried to sell me once more and once more I declined and the call ended. I did a web search on the 800 number and was immediately brought to this ScamPulse.com page.
